[Bug 1960614] [NEW] Add mid: scheme handler to thunderbird.desktop

Since thunderbird-91 version (actually even earlier, but only ESR
releases are packaged in Ubuntu) it is possible to open particular
messages from command line using Message-ID:
thunderbird mid:asdf at example.com
See e.g. https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/264270
However to open links from other application "mid:" scheme should be
advertised in the thunderbird.desktop file:
MimeType=x-scheme-handler/mailto;application/x-xpinstall;x-scheme-
handler/mid;
Please, adjust this field in the desktop file. To check that the change
has effect the following command may be used:
xdg-open mid:asdf at example.com
Notice that it is not upstream issue. Thunderbird developers left
desktop integration up to maintainers of Linux distributions.
Long time ago it was possible to create such links to particular
messages using thunderlink extension but migration from XUL to
WebExtension add-ons broke it. Support of mid: scheme restores linking
of mail messages from other applications.
